by @Harsimarjit Singh Fork
{"functions":[],"name":"Calcolatrice","main":{"rawId":"main","tpe":"Void","name":"main","statements":[{"@type":"Begin","id":"id_c367a794_69e7_4bef_b817_6cbf8172861c"},{"lengthValue":-1,"@type":"Declare","lengthValue1":"5","tpe":"Integer","name":"x","lengthValue2":"5","id":"id_5dd427d7_8f8b_4e2f_84b5_257cd6942d2c","initValue":null},{"lengthValue":-1,"@type":"Declare","lengthValue1":"5","tpe":"Integer","name":"n","lengthValue2":"5","id":"id_8509652f_0f35_4407_8286_803fbeb565d3","initValue":null},{"lengthValue":-1,"@type":"Declare","lengthValue1":"5","tpe":"Integer","name":"exp","lengthValue2":"5","id":"id_6d3bd2bc_3c86_4cdd_ac9f_7f5f80bd8da6","initValue":null},{"lengthValue":-1,"@type":"Declare","lengthValue1":"5","tpe":"Integer","name":"y","lengthValue2":"5","id":"id_fb3ec02c_42df_4975_b34b_36b1e40b7f95","initValue":null},{"lengthValue":-1,"@type":"Declare","lengthValue1":"5","tpe":"Integer","name":"o","lengthValue2":"5","id":"id_615ded91_e621_4df0_8785_3566f02fb895","initValue":null},{"lengthValue":-1,"@type":"Declare","lengthValue1":"5","tpe":"Integer","name":"rizz","lengthValue2":"5","id":"id_74e4813a_43a4_41d8_a087_d6b7b19b63c0","initValue":null},{"lengthValue":-1,"@type":"Declare","lengthValue1":"5","tpe":"Integer","name":"w","lengthValue2":"5","id":"id_5bebbecb_d325_4d4c_b661_6f58cf854ccf","initValue":null},{"newline":true,"@type":"Output","id":"id_38dae664_a0d2_48cb_b45d_bc3923724506","value":"\"Inserisci due numeri per fare un'operazione a tua scelta\""},{"@type":"Input","name":"x","id":"id_4b74e763_b493_4e4a_a90b_e5e265749600","prompt":"Please enter x:"},{"@type":"Input","name":"y","id":"id_f7978b2d_41ed_426e_8041_b4fcfb0ffc87","prompt":"Please enter x:"},{"condition":"w>1","@type":"DoWhile","id":"id_03466bc2_abe5_4cb6_b56d_ac5ca996869e","body":{"statements":[{"newline":true,"@type":"Output","id":"id_4460887b_c58e_41b4_93ea_71fba403c2c7","value":"\"Inserisci un operazione a tua scelta\""},{"newline":true,"@type":"Output","id":"id_16fa02f6_1166_4449_a99a_0ea60945190e","value":"\"1(Addizione), 2(Sottrazione), 3(Moltiplicazione),\""},{"newline":true,"@type":"Output","id":"id_816fad6e_a619_487f_87f0_9df627a93dff","value":"\"4(Divisione), 5(Elevamento a potenza), e 0 per fermare tutto\""},{"@type":"Input","name":"o","id":"id_4a6eda0d_56b1_4cb7_bad4_29e4a7926d84","prompt":"Please enter x:"},{"falseBlock":{"statements":[{"falseBlock":{"statements":[{"falseBlock":{"statements":[{"falseBlock":{"statements":[{"falseBlock":{"statements":[{"falseBlock":{"statements":[],"id":"id_22179a45_3b32_49c4_961d_a446ffcee264"},"trueBlock":{"statements":[{"@type":"Assign","name":"n","id":"id_028bfd87_69aa_43d1_992e_1080426d5fad","value":"1"},{"condition":"n<y","@type":"While","id":"id_a84ad15a_1921_49f3_a3ba_1fe63f0ecd0a","body":{"statements":[{"@type":"Assign","name":"rizz","id":"id_0efcb5f4_5014_4605_ba4a_97af11a1d9be","value":"x*x"},{"@type":"Assign","name":"n","id":"id_dbe36f37_eb35_4eaf_a9c9_fbf4a00f7e7d","value":"n+1"}],"id":"id_23bf5b3c_2a9f_464e_a9c0_93aba30f0d8d"}},{"@type":"Assign","name":"w","id":"id_ef455d82_c3b4_4098_870c_6ed52da0062e","value":"2"}],"id":"id_905c44c3_8347_4e45_a925_bc0e01091f4e"},"condition":"o==5","@type":"If","id":"id_e36b940f_b634_4c3b_9d35_9ee9ef36db19"}],"id":"id_8d335167_e6fa_41ba_b89f_10a37fe5d74d"},"trueBlock":{"statements":[{"@type":"Assign","name":"rizz","id":"id_e93d74c2_bdd0_4bb8_a6eb_72b6d1d218b8","value":"x/y"},{"@type":"Assign","name":"w","id":"id_c7a64a06_9488_49ee_8caa_37e18774ee4f","value":"2"}],"id":"id_08b85b43_215e_4883_8ec5_dae7f5ce25b8"},"condition":"o==4","@type":"If","id":"id_36b4c4fe_527f_452a_9de6_2a29f4afce4f"}],"id":"id_51817445_7094_4660_bda3_22d6f4b124cf"},"trueBlock":{"statements":[{"@type":"Assign","name":"rizz","id":"id_b47275e2_a214_492e_9bb5_e2aa4554fc5f","value":"x*y"},{"@type":"Assign","name":"w","id":"id_9246dae3_80d0_49ef_999a_5c6b8476b1d6","value":"2"}],"id":"id_cd67bd55_4519_4f48_94de_a4a13f035058"},"condition":"o==3","@type":"If","id":"id_e2442c47_31e7_47fa_b5b0_44ab97b8ee9e"}],"id":"id_e6aa8e70_7a42_4dc6_b5f4_6b74a37cefa5"},"trueBlock":{"statements":[{"@type":"Assign","name":"rizz","id":"id_c2faf52d_21d2_49de_b4cd_a1cf59a2b29c","value":"x-y"},{"@type":"Assign","name":"w","id":"id_d5432e56_8b44_46a9_bf5e_fc7099dd3780","value":"2"}],"id":"id_1753f3dd_fa45_4bb3_896c_46b92031797f"},"condition":"o==2","@type":"If","id":"id_9df739b8_41a0_4b40_8f8e_105d81e53d62"}],"id":"id_5e563fd0_a381_42a4_9314_b647e212404b"},"trueBlock":{"statements":[{"@type":"Assign","name":"rizz","id":"id_c1c733b3_75fe_4e4c_937d_8ab7ef63dced","value":"x+y"},{"@type":"Assign","name":"w","id":"id_38651378_df58_4f80_8579_f9f9e4eda735","value":"2"}],"id":"id_87ed3aee_ef93_4c7c_9758_045e50d8b0a5"},"condition":"o==1","@type":"If","id":"id_5398a296_db76_47cf_a98d_65471195d8c3"}],"id":"id_79730056_a0b6_4a46_a7c6_f5c04b94512c"},"trueBlock":{"statements":[{"newline":true,"@type":"Output","id":"id_dce77f72_d741_4839_bc59_d82563ed00b5","value":"\"Programma fermato\""},{"@type":"Assign","name":"w","id":"id_09379a26_6cc0_47e9_8bfc_04ab0f183cfb","value":"0"}],"id":"id_cb0eb143_edaf_41b2_98e7_8dee4b28de78"},"condition":"o==0","@type":"If","id":"id_89799022_aaac_49aa_bfd9_e61056edc87e"}],"id":"id_2038c442_85e8_4923_83c5_add17a5658c6"}},{"newline":true,"@type":"Output","id":"id_cf953c9b_3ded_4d8c_afdb_b51da2700544","value":"rizz"},{"@type":"Return","id":"id_5b6f359f_137e_44d6_8715_d218f4563a99","maybeValue":null}],"parameters":[]},"id":"id_11727e00_5ff1_43e0_841a_9fe9cf7a1eea","config":{"showDebugVars":true,"useInputPrompt":true,"echoEnteredValue":false,"showIoBtns":true,"showFunctions":true,"lang":"c","showGenCode":true},"version":"0.3","revision":2684}